Ever wanted to see all your emails with attachments. Follow the following steps to create a filter within Gmail:
- Open any email message
- Press “More actions”
- Press “Filter message like these”
- Leave all fields empty (including “From:”) but select “Has attachment”
- Press “Next Step”
- Select “Apply the label:”
- Choose “New label…”
- Name it “Attachments” or something, press “OK”
- Select “Also apply filter to … conversations below.”
- Press “Create Filter”
- Voila!
Now all your emails with attachments can be viewed just with one click on the left-side menu.
